How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Hudson?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Hudson Studio Apartments | $915 | $915 | $915 |
| Hudson 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,263 | $628 | $1,590 |
| Hudson 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,539 | $700 | $2,322 |
| Hudson 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,951 | $1,820 | $2,100 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Hudson
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Hudson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Hudson ranges from $628 to $1,590 with an average monthly rent of $1,263.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Hudson c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Hudson range from $700 to $2,322.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,539.
